Transaction 952ceb454f4970543b60e478d51614273dc8860ce9e6f346ba0628299d212811
1 Input
2 Outputs
- 952ceb454f4970543b60e478d51614273dc8860ce9e6f346ba0628299d212811:0
- 952ceb454f4970543b60e478d51614273dc8860ce9e6f346ba0628299d212811:1
value 1023145
address 1L7sKRNrdNkc1iqCFoxfbC9ytPjpNZPNMS
value 29911209
address 18VEyzogLMV7MLdc3d75Me44prXp4xekQC